Concerns To Ask Your Insurance.
Are there particular psychological health services/therapists that my health insurance plan doesn’t cover?
Am I covered for therapy/therapists if I have a pre-existing condition?
What is the personal privacy policy/terms of service for these psychological health services/therapists?
What is the variety of therapy sessions my health insurance covers annually?
Do I have a deductible to pay prior to my health plans cover services under my medical insurance strategy?
Is there a copay needed by individual or group health insurance strategies?
Do I require a referral from my medical care medical professional for a therapist?
